By: Charles

Production Solar Energy is produced from solar radiation. Sunlight reaches the surface and is captured so it can be turned into a useable energy source. Photovoltaic cells are used to convert the sun’s energy into electrical energy. These cells are non-mechanical devices that are made from silicon alloys. Once the cells are charged, the energy stored until it is ready to be used. Solar energy is also free and the supplies are unlimited.

Transported Solar energy is transported through food chains/webs in ecosystems, as part of an energy pyramid which has three main topic levels. Level 1: Autotrophs (plants) fix the energy from the sun during photosynthesis; the energy becomes part of the plant biomass Level 2: Herbivores consume the plants Level 3: Primary carnivores feed on herbivores, and are consumed by: ** Secondary carnivores

Use of Solar Energy People use solar energy to heat buildings and water and to generate electricity.
